## 🦙 Ollama Local AI Auto-Provisioning

AISwarm-Next features **Zero-Cloud-Key Auto-Provisioning**. When no API keys (`OPENAI_API_KEY`, `ANTHROPIC_API_KEY`, `GOOGLE_API_KEY`, `NOVITA_API_KEY`, `DEEPSEEK_API_KEY`) are detected at boot, AISwarm-Next auto-provisions Ollama:

### Disk Space Model Selection Matrix

AISwarm-Next dynamically measures available disk space (`shutil.disk_usage`) and pulls the largest optimal model for local hardware:

| Available Free Disk Space | Auto-Selected Model | RAM Requirement | Best Suited For |
|---|---|---|---|
| **≥ 16 GB Free Space** | `llama3.1:8b` | 8GB–16GB RAM | Full Production Pipeline, Complex Architecture & Refactoring |
| **8 GB – 16 GB Free Space** | `llama3.2:3b` | 4GB–8GB RAM | Medium Multi-File Tasks, Utility Modules & Testing |
| **< 8 GB Free Space** | `llama3.2:1b` | 2GB–4GB RAM | Lightweight Fast-Mode Functions & Quick Scripts |

### Local Security Safeguards
Local Ollama model invocations pass through the exact same enterprise security pipeline as cloud LLMs:
- **Secret Redaction**: Prompts are scrubbed of sensitive tokens (`sk-...`, `ghp_...`, `AIza...`, AWS keys) before sending to Ollama, and model responses are scrubbed before processing.
- **Audit Logging**: Every local model execution records an `OLLAMA_MODEL_EXECUTION` audit event with token usage metadata.
- **Governance Controls**: `EngineeringGovernor` enforces execution permission checks on local capability spawns.

## ⚡ Multi-Lane Routing & C++ Native Host-2

Tasks are automatically categorized into three execution lanes via **Host1Router**:

### 1. Fast Lane (`FAST`)
- **Latency**: ~0.1 seconds
- **Best For**: File scaffolding, utility functions, formatting.
- **Engine**: Managed by `Host2CapabilityManager`. C++ tasks are routed through the compiled **C++ Native Engine** (`host2_engine.cpp`).
- **Quality Stack Integration**: Validates compilation and test gates, merging code directly into the workspace upon success, or falling back to Production mode on validation failure.

### 2. Production Lane (`PRODUCTION`)
- **Best For**: Multi-file codebases, security modules, complex algorithms.
- **Engine**: Full 12-stage pipeline driven by Boss, Manager, Coder, 8 Critic Agents, and 5-Gate Merge Controller.

### 3. Hybrid Lane (`HYBRID`)
- **Best For**: Large goals combining basic utilities with complex core logic.
- **Engine**: `BossAgent.execute_hybrid_task()` segments tasks, dispatching lightweight parts to Host-2 while reserving critical logic for the Boss pipeline.

## 🧐 The 8 Specialized Critic Agents

During Stage 7 of the Production Lane, 8 specialized AI agents review generated code concurrently:

| Critic Agent | Focus Area | Veto Power | Description |
|---|---|---|---|
| 🛡 **Security Critic** | Security & OWASP | **YES (Veto)** | Audits injection, XSS, path traversal, hardcoded secrets, and unsafe deserialization. |
| 🏛 **Architecture Critic** | Design & Patterns | No | Validates layer separation, SOLID principles, and modularity. |
| ⚡ **Performance Critic** | Speed & Memory | No | Evaluates time/space complexity, memory footprint, and loop efficiency. |
| 🧹 **Maintainability Critic** | Code Cleanliness | No | Checks cyclomatic complexity, duplication, and naming clarity. |
| 🛡 **Reliability Critic** | Error Resilience | No | Audits exception boundaries, null safety, edge cases, and fallback handling. |
| 🎨 **Style Critic** | Formatting & Standards | No | Enforces PEP 8, type annotations, and codebase consistency. |
| 🧪 **Testing Critic** | Unit Test Coverage | No | Verifies test coverage depth, assertion validity, and edge-case testing. |
| 📝 **Documentation Critic** | Clarity & Docs | No | Checks docstrings, inline comments, function parameters, and README docs. |

## 🔒 Enterprise Security Subsystem

AISwarm-Next enforces a **Zero-Trust Security Architecture**:

1. **Subprocess Execution Sandbox (`ExecutionSandbox`)**
   - Enforces directory boundary scoping and process isolation.
   - Command allowlisting permits only: `python`, `pytest`, `git`, `cargo`, `g++`, `gcc`, `clang++`, `cl`, `main`, `host2_engine`, `node`, `npm`.

2. **Real-Time Secret Redaction Engine (`SecretRedactor`)**
   - Automatically scrubs credentials from logs, prompts, terminal displays, and audit files.
   - Redacts OpenAI (`sk-...`), Anthropic (`sk-ant-...`), GitHub (`ghp_...`), Google (`AIza...`), and AWS (`AKIA...`).

3. **Startup Authentication & Local Fallback (`APIKeyValidator`)**
   - Verifies cloud API keys or automatically provisions local Ollama AI fallback if no keys are set.

4. **Real-Time Engineering Governor (`EngineeringGovernor`)**
   - Monitors token consumption and calculates live spend via `CostGuard`.

5. **Immutable Audit Ledger (`AuditLedger`)**
   - Persists all route decisions, policy checks, capability invocations, and merge events to `~/.aiswarm/audit.jsonl`.
